Was Kate Middleton’s smile given extra gloss? - Her dazzling smile lit up the royal engagement and charmed the watching world. But that beaming look has, it seems, been given something of a helping hand.

It was reported at the time that the wedding was announced that Kate Middleton, 28, had ­visited the consulting rooms of French-born orthodontist Dr Didier Fillion on London’s Wimpole Street for a teeth-whitening makeover.

In fact, I understand, the future Princess Catherine underwent a revolutionary dental treatment to ensure her teeth were perfect ahead of those engagement photographs.

Kate first visited Dr Fillion — who also has practices in Paris and Geneva, and who travels to Britain two days a week to see patients at The ­London Lingual Orthodontic Clinic — around a year ago, and had an initial £100 ­consultation.

Fillion ­specialises in a method of applying braces from behind the teeth so they are invisible.

Two years ago, Fillion started to use 3D digital technology, which he ­developed himself with a ­laboratory in South Korea.

He is the only ­practitioner in the world to use this method, which is more precise and cuts the amount of time a brace needs to be worn for by several months.

Kate had dental work as a child, and it is known that she wore a ­conventional brace at the age of 12. Noticeably, however, a gap between her two front teeth remained — until recently.

Her gleaming new smile looks as though it was topped off with a course of teeth whitening to give that Hollywood sparkle.

Dr Fillion, who has also ­straightened the teeth of Sadie Frost and Kelly Brook, is reluctant to discuss his soon-to-be-royal ­client, but happily talked about his pioneering treatment.

‘The new digital technique I have developed is more precise and, depending on what needs to be done, can cut the treatment by three or four months,’ he tells me.

Patients can expect to pay between £6,000 and £9,000 for braces on upper and lower teeth, or between £3,000 and £6,000 for upper only.

Treatment can last between six months and two years. In Kate’s case, it seems to have been ­perfectly timed for the announcement of her engagement.

In 2009, Clarence House ­confirmed that Prince William had worn a brace on his teeth for a decade.

Home of French Lieutenant’s Woman author faces bulldozers

It’s the historic gem where the author of The French Lieutenant’s Woman, John Fowles, wrote some of his great novels.

But five years after his death, the fate of the Lyme Regis villa where Fowles wrote the best-selling The Ebony Tower will be decided today when controversial plans to ­convert it into a ­holiday home come before the local council.

There was uproar among the property’s fans — including Fowles’s widow, Sarah — when the Landmark Trust, to whom the house was sold four years ago, announced they were to demolish its south-west wing and restore the Dorset ­building to its 18th-century form.

‘It’s such an antiquated thing to do,’ Sarah, 67, tells me. ‘Maybe I’m ­approaching this with my glass three-­quarters full, but I am willing to bet these changes will in fact not go ahead. It is the most wonderful house and I have for a long time been ­horrified over these ludicrous plans.’

The Victorian Society has also weighed in. ‘This is an outdated approach to conservation,’ an ­official tells me. ‘We simply cannot agree with their idea of turning back the clock on the house’s ­history, especially because doing that will most certainly wipe out all the years that John lived there.’

With one Labour MP (David Chaytor) already in prison and another, Eric Illsley, facing a term behind bars, Westminster types have been reminiscing about the misdemeanours of past dishonourable members.

A particular favourite is Liberal Horatio Bottomley, sentenced to penal servitude for fraud in 1922.
He was spotted in prison sewing mailbags by a visiting MP, who said: ‘Ah, Bottomley. Sewing I see.’
Replied the swindler: ‘No, reaping.’

Always on the move, Sir Richard Branson is having to adjust to life with his feet up.

The Virgin tycoon was skiing in the Swiss Alps with his family when he collided with a teenager. The result? Sir Richard’s anterior cruciate ligament snapped, a knee injury all skiers dread.

Within 24 hours, Branson — who was staying at the Hotel Alex in Zermatt — flew to London, where he was swiftly operated on.

Sir Richard, 60, is making light of the situation. ‘Normally, it takes nine months to fully recover, but I’m working hard to be back on my feet as soon as possible,’ he says.
Of the teenager he collided with, he adds wryly: ‘With my injury, I couldn’t catch him.’ ( dailymail.co.uk )
